Orene is a name of Hebrew origin, meaning 'pine tree.' It evolved from the Hebrew word 'oren' and has been used in various forms over time. The name conveys traits of growth and resilience and lacks any direct biblical relevance. Its modern usage is characterized by a fresh appeal, and it is appreciated for its uniqueness.

Comprehensive Regional & Generational Popularity Trends of "Orene" in the United States

The name Orene is most popular in Alabama, USA across all generations. It ranks highest as a Girl name among the G.I. Generation generation in the South region. Recent 3-year trends show this Girl name is maintaining steady popularity, while the 25-year trend indicates it has been relatively stable. From 2020-2022, Orene has been stalled for female in South. The long-term 25-year analysis reveals it has been stalled for female in South. Across generations, 'Orene' has shown interesting popularity patterns: Among the G.I. Generation (1901-1927), it ranked 1279th out of 9107 names. Among the Silent Generation (1928-1945), it ranked 2071st out of 9204 names.
